Pakistan’s national football team made history by winning the Diamond Jubilee International Football Tournament 2026 after defeating Afghanistan 2-0 in the final played on Wednesday night in Malé, Maldives.
Pakistan remained unbeaten throughout the tournament, securing three consecutive victories on their way to lifting the trophy.
The triumph marks Pakistan’s first-ever title win in the final of a standalone international football tournament, a landmark achievement for the national side.
The four teams who participated in the tournament were Pakistan, Afghanistan, Bangladesh U-23, and hosts Maldives.
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if has extended his heartiest congratulations to Pakistan’s football team on winning the 2026 Diamond Jubilee International Football Tournament.
In a post on his X handle, he said their impressive victory over Afghanistan in the final has brought pride and joy to the entire nation.
He also extended his best wishes to the talented squad for their future endeavors.
